In a major boost to ease the travel for the residents of Doda region, the administration officially launched the helicopter services from the district to Jammu that not only provided then an alternative but also a sigh of relief that will definitely help the inhabitants especially during the emergencies.
The move will further boost the economic potential and will offer a deep commitment to the inhabitants of the remote districts.
The residents of the Doda and other nearby districts used to take a long journey by road to reach Jammu and during those instances, the commuters very often used to stuck in the middle of their destination due to the bad weather conditions and landslides.
However, the recently launched new helicopter service will ensure hassle free travel that too with the affordable price and in a very limited time period.
In times of emergencies, the helicopter service can be a significant advantage and can save lives of those individuals who need urgent medical assistance.
